AZOREAN SUSHI

Advance booking essencial
Join Chef Joana for an unforgettable sushi experience served in our exclusive, invitation-only speakeasy, Senhor Raposa’s Secret Drinking Den. Considered the best sushi chef on São Miguel, Chef Joana will impress you with her unique and exquisite approach to sushi, blending typical Azorean flavours with sustainable fish from the local waters. Our omakase-style dinner means you put your trust in Chef Joana to handpick the freshest seasonal products to create delicious and artistic dishes. Vegetarian and vegan options are available upon request at the time of booking.
Chef Joana was born and raised on São Miguel, and has grown up around fishermen and the fish they catch from the Atlantic Ocean surrounding the island. As a young adult, she discovered her passion for using this fish to create sushi.

Zero food waste
We aim to reduce all our leftovers from the cooking to the plate. And thanks to our residents of Cluckingham Palace we get close to zero food waste. Chickens are amazing, they eat up all the scraps and food that would go to waste.

Eat Local
From our locally sourced sushi, to the fruits we grow on the estate we aim to showcase sustainable gastronomy. Our belief is to serve food grown in the Azores from local farmers and producers. Our eggs come to you from our free-range chickens, our vegetables grown on the estate or by neighbors. We want you to enjoy the best local produce the island has to offer.
